Red Ribbon Introduces the White Forest Cake: "Let There Be White"

Let There Be White" was officially launched today and it is Red Ribbon's introduction of their new product, the White Forest cake. I joined with the mommies (because my wife was there, too, so we opted to be together) and had only less than twenty who got the first taste of this very delicious and unique cake.


Red Ribbon's White Forest: Let There Be White!



Red Ribbon presented, during the "Let There Be White" event, the three basic ingredients of the White Forest: creamy white chocolate and moist white chiffon, with cherry bits fillings in between layers, crowned with cream rosettes with long-stemmed, red maraschino cherries on top and finished with white chocolate shavings. The result is a real sweet tooth treat. This new product is priced at (PHP) P560 for the regular sized cake and (PHP) P335 for the junior size. The White Forest was inspired by the popular Black Forest cake which originated from Germany.
